Output e9528c80c39a58bb71b895873239d54d1fcc73b4658f821188585503d3bdc269:0

value
515274
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f2cb1999a0f84e7ebb654eec077238838f57f5c OP_EQUALVERIFY OP_CHECKSIG
address
1KtSR5wF1xKJU2wmGBFwLTZxuTeTRJNgZi
transaction
e9528c80c39a58bb71b895873239d54d1fcc73b4658f821188585503d3bdc269
spent
true